Description of plots
For each run we present the set of plots:
- Spectra: 120 amplitude bins * 143560 pixels (185*388*2 = 143560)
Amplitude range: -20, 100 ADC units - Spectrum of all pixels
- Spectrum of pixel 100000
- Spectrum of pixel 10000

Sum of spectra for runs 202---207
To find the gain correction factors we sum together spectra of all runs with back-scattered photons
without fluorescense.
Additional plots
For each pixel spectrum the mean 0- and 1-photon amplitude is estimated
as a weighted average over spectrum for amplitudes <20 and ? 20, respectively.
The gain factor is calculated as a difference between 1- and 0- photon mean amplitudes.
Array for gain correction
- Numpy float32 array of the difference between 1- and 0- photon mean amplitudes are saved in the file
~dubrovin/LCLS/PyApps/GainCalibration/gain-cxi49812-r0203-r0207-1-photon.np
- Should be shaped as (185*388*2 = 143560)
